We will get to what the Romans names the end of the known world and where many pilgrims finish the second part of the Camino to contemplate the last sunset in continental Europe.
Ézaro is the only waterfall to fall into the sea in continental Europe with a height of 80 meters. We will be able to view it right from below following a boardwalk, going after to the viewpoint just above it to contemplate the magnificent views of the coast.
La Coruña is a vibrant coastal city in northwest Spain, known for its rich maritime history, stunning beaches, and the iconic Tower of Hercules. The city offers a mix of historic charm and modern amenities, with a unique Galician culture and cuisine.
